In
an objective assessment of candidates in the first series of televised
presidential debates, I give it to former DILG Secretary Mar Roxas for clarity
of delivery and theoretical constructs. But its Mayor Rodrigo Duterte who gave
the most sensible and pragmatic answers. My expectation of Senator Miriam
Defensor-Santiago dominating the debate didnt happens. Vice President Jejomar
Binay stammered and didn't make an impression in communicating
his ideas. Senator Grace Poe was doing alright, until she delivered her final
answer apparently packaged for the Mindanao issue. The two U.S. educated
candidates i.e. Roxas and Poe, communicated their ideas in a critical thinking
pattern typically practiced by U.S. university management graduates. The three
lawyers i.e. MDS, Duterte and Binay could have articulated their ideas and
personal qualities better, given a little more time and less structured
arrangement to amplify conflict, reconciliation and integration of ideas.
Striking the balance and establishing superiority of thought in a free for all
is where the quality of leadership counts. No clear winner at this point. By:
